Explore Creative Building with Modular Kits

Interlocking construction bricks offer a fascinating way for children to develop creativity and problem-solving skills. Educational building kits provide endless possibilities with modular designs, allowing young minds to construct various themed sets. How do these toys enhance cognitive and motor skills?

From living-room floors to classroom tables, modular kits give kids a practical way to experiment with shape, balance, and structure. Because the parts can be taken apart and rebuilt, the focus shifts from “getting it right” to testing ideas, spotting what works, and refining a design. That cycle—plan, build, adjust, rebuild—can make creative play feel purposeful while still staying fun and low-pressure.

How do interlocking construction bricks support skills?

Interlocking construction bricks are designed around consistent connection points, which makes them ideal for iterative building. Children can try different layouts, reinforce weak spots, and learn that small changes—like widening a base or adding cross-bracing—can improve stability. This kind of hands-on experimenting helps develop spatial reasoning, early engineering intuition, and patience with trial and error.

They also support fine motor development through repeated gripping, aligning, and pressing actions. For younger builders, larger pieces can be easier to handle, while older children may enjoy smaller elements that allow more detailed models. Regardless of size, it helps to watch for good clutch strength (pieces stay together but can still be separated) and smooth edges, since comfort affects how long kids will stay engaged.

What makes educational building kits effective?

Educational building kits tend to work well when they balance guidance with freedom. Step-by-step instructions can teach specific techniques—symmetry, gearing concepts, or structural reinforcement—while open-ended prompts encourage original solutions. In practice, many families and educators use a “build the example, then remix it” approach: follow a model once to learn, then create a personal variation using the same pieces.

For Canadian classrooms and after-school programs, the most practical sets are those that support group use: durable parts, easy-to-sort containers, and enough pieces for multiple learners to build at once. Clear labels, colour-coded bins, and simple inventory lists can reduce setup time and keep the focus on building rather than searching for missing components.

Choosing children’s creative brick sets by age

Children’s creative brick sets are most satisfying when matched to developmental readiness and attention span. For preschoolers, look for larger, easier-to-connect pieces and simple builds that reward experimentation—stacking, patterning, and basic towers. For early elementary ages, sets that introduce wheels, hinges, or simple linkages can expand the kinds of projects kids can make, from vehicles to animals to small “machines” with moving parts.

For older children, complexity becomes part of the appeal: more specialized elements, broader colour palettes, and challenges that require planning. At this stage, it can help to encourage sketching or quick prototyping—build a rough version first, then refine. Safety remains important across ages, especially with small parts; following the manufacturer’s age guidance helps reduce choking risks and aligns expectations for difficulty.

Why modular building toys encourage open-ended play

Modular building toys stand out because they can adapt to different play styles over time. A child might start with simple stacking and later move into themed builds, custom environments, or collaborative city layouts with friends or siblings. Because the same parts can serve many roles—a piece can be a wall today and a bridge support tomorrow—kids practice flexible thinking and learn to see multiple solutions.

Open-ended play can also support social learning. Shared projects naturally create moments for negotiation: deciding what to build, dividing tasks, and revising a plan when someone has a new idea. These are everyday teamwork skills, and modular kits make them visible. When conflicts happen, it often helps to set a simple constraint (for example, “two colours only” or “must include one moving part”) so everyone has a clear problem to solve together.

Using themed construction block sets for storytelling

Themed construction block sets can be especially motivating for kids who like narratives as much as building. A theme provides a starting point—space exploration, emergency services, wildlife scenes, or fantasy worlds—so the build becomes a stage for storytelling. This is useful for reluctant builders, too: the story can supply the “why” behind the structure, whether it’s a rescue station, a research lab, or a campsite.

To keep themed play creative rather than restrictive, it helps to treat the theme as optional rather than fixed. Encourage children to combine themes, redesign vehicles, or rebuild locations to match a new plot twist. Even simple prompts—“What problem happens next?” or “How would you protect this bridge in a storm?”—can push kids to think about function, constraints, and design choices.

A practical way to support longer projects is to create a small “build routine”: sort pieces first, set a time for building, and keep partially finished models on a tray or in a dedicated box. This can be helpful in Canadian households where indoor activities become more common during colder months, and it reduces frustration when a complex build needs multiple sessions.

Modular kits work well because they scale from quick play to sustained projects while keeping the learning tactile and visible. With appropriately sized parts, a mix of guided and open challenges, and room for personal themes, children can use building as a way to explore ideas—one rebuild at a time.
